£211,000,000 LOOTED BY LATE GENERAL SANI ABACHA FOUND IN A BANK ACCOUNT IN CHANNEL ISLANDS




Nigerian former Military head of State and Dictator, Late General Sani Abacha who embezzled an estimate £211,000,000 through the United States into the Channel Islands, the money has been recovered. The said money was put into accounts held in Jersey by Doraville properties corporation, A British Virgin Islands Company.

The money is now being held by the government until authorities in Jersey, the US and Nigeria come to an agreement on how it should be distributed. However, Any money that Jersey does keep will be put into the Criminal Confiscation Fund, which is used to pay for a variety of projects. In the past the fund has been used for the new police station and developments at La Moye Prison. Lat General Sani Abacha was a Nigerian Army Officer and de Facto President from 1993 until his death in 1998.
